Former Contractors Sue U.S. Over Free Speech Violations

Story summary
- Peter Souders, a former federal contractor, sues the U.S. government after firing over Facebook comments about the assassination of Charlie Kirk.
- He alleges the termination violated his First Amendment rights and names officials from the Departments of Homeland Security and Defense.
- Erika Santos, a former employee of Eastern Florida State College, sues for firing over Kirk-related posts.
- Both suits highlight free-speech concerns and government overreach after Kirk's death.
